Meetings - WM-SEMERU/SemeruGuidelines GitHub Wiki

22 Dec 2022

We discussed the priority of current projects and also assigned some tasks, in particular:

Interpretability Function for Syntax Concepts (CodeSyntaxConcepts): Target FSE 2023.

https://github.com/WM-SEMERU/CodeSyntaxConcept

Tasks:

Flamingo: Target ICSE 2023

  • Alejandro will participate in the evaluation of flamingo performance using the statistical analysis techniques that have been implemented so far in CodeSyntaxConcepts.

Next Meeting

We will have a meeting by January 6th to discuss more in detail the Capabilities project and also include Dipin in the discussion.

17 Jan 2023

We presented the idea of CodeSyntaxConcepts to Kevin. We discussed the approach, research questions, and some extensions on the proposed study.

Our target Conference would be ICSE instead of FSE, we will have more time to improve the results and also conduct a survey study.

Tasks:

  • Run the models and collect the predictions (David, Daniel)
  • Run the AST Analysis on the predictions for all the models (Alejandro)
  • Perform a survey study to determine how useful is the proposed approach (To be defined)

New Ideas:

  • Propose a new BPE for neural models to encode inputs based on the rules defined by ASTs.
  • Extend the AST evaluation from methods to classes and more complex structures to evaluate more complex concepts (e.g., Semantic Capabilities, Design Patterns, Anti-patterns)

Next Meeting

We will coordinate a new meeting to show the full results.